Warning Signs You Need Rental Property Water Damage Restoration

Water damage can be sneaky, but there are often warning signs that show a problem. Here are some common sign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ors that linger even after cleaning can be a sign of water damage. These odors can be caused by mold, mildew, and other contaminants that thrive in damp environments.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Discoloration or staining on ceilings or walls can be a sign of water damage. These stains can be caused by mineral deposits or other contaminants that have seeped into the surface.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. This can be caused by excess moisture that has seeped into the subfloor or other underlying materials.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. This can be caused by excess moisture that has seeped into the surface or underlying materials.

Cracked or Broken Tiles

Cracked or broken tiles can be a sign of water damage. This can be caused by excess moisture that has seeped into the grout or other underlying materials.

Unpleasant Smells in Your Crawl Space or Attic

Unpleasant smells in your crawl space or attic can be a sign of water damage. These smells can be caused by mold, mildew, and other contaminants that thrive in damp environments.

Rental Property Water Damage Restoration Cost in West Tawakoni, TX

The cost of Rental Property Water Damage Restoration can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Removal $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, local conditions
Drying and Dehumidification $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, local conditions
Cleaning and Restoration $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, local conditions, type of surfaces affected
Final Inspection and Touch-ups $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, local conditions
Total $2,500 – $10,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, local conditions, type of services required
